From April 14 to 17, 2024, one of the most important wine events in the world will be held in Verona: Vinitaly. On the opening day, April 14 at 2:00 pm, in Pavilion 8, in the institutional space of the Autonomous Region of Sardinia, the Sardinian delegation of the national association “Le Donne del Vino” will present: “The Vineyard by the Sea” a story dedicated to the elegance of Cannonau, the leading grape variety of our Island. The absolute protagonist will be Cannonau, described by the speakers in its various aspects, from strictly wine-growing to wine tourism, concluding with innovation. "This is an event we have been working on for some time," says delegate Nina Puddu. "The Vineyard by the Sea," a collection of stories by Grazia Deledda, the Sardinian writer who was the first female Nobel Prize winner for literature in 1926, is the title of the meeting, and it will allow us to tell the world of wine by connecting it to writing and the identity of our places, in particular Cannonau, which we want to present in its most modern and refined form." The chosen topic is absolutely in line with the association’s theme for 2024 “Women, Wine and Culture” and expresses the soul and character of the territory and Sardinian women in every respect. The meeting will be moderated by Gambero Rosso journalist Giuseppe Carrus, the regional delegate Nina Puddu, producer of the Fratelli Puddu winery in Oliena, will open the event, followed by contributions from various members: the entrepreneur of “Le Strade del gusto” and vice delegate Cristina Mamusa, the restaurateur of Convento San Giuseppe in Cagliari and vice delegate Luisa Carcangiu Bayre, the territorial marketing consultant and designer with Wine App and Sardegna wine&food Nadia De Santis from Alghero, the regional president of the association “Movimento Turismo del Vino Sardegna” and producer of the Su’Entu winery Valeria Pilloni from Sanluri.
